What Are You Afraid Of?

When we did our last sibling group adoption (13 yrs ago) it was slightly chaotic at home.  I was working 2 hours away and commuted Monday – Friday and traveled out of state as needed. As the transition unfolded, it was clear that something had to change. Financially we needed to have the income but I also needed to be at home more.  I must have run the numbers a thousand times.  If we sold the camper, my truck and anything not tied down we still come up short on paper.  I was in a tough spot and fear began to work its way in.  

One morning on my drive into the office I heard a voice saying, “Today is the day, have courage”.  I fought it by asking for a sign to make it clear.  After arriving, my normally invisible boss came right to my cube and asked to meet with me.  Ok, LORD, I had to face my fears.  I could no longer ride the fence.  I had to make a decision.  As the meeting with my boss began, he stated how I had done a great job, and he wanted me to take over his position as leader of our team.  At that time I delivered the not so popular news that I needed to take a leave of absence/quit. 

I learned A valuable lesson that day.  Fear is reserved for God; fear of anything else is meant to be conquered with courage by our faith in God.  I was afraid of earthly concerns and had forgotten that I serve the one true living God who is always for His people and not against them.  He also reminded me of His promise that He will be with me even to the end of the age.

Personal Reflection 

Bible study this morning, we looked at the showdown between David and Goliath. David’s courage came from his trust in the Lord being present and that He would deliver. He also genuinely cared about the Name of the LORD being lifted high. 

What giant(s)are you facing today that you need courage for?  What are you fearing? God or something earthly?

Know that nothing is impossible with God. In the end God provided for our every need and went above and beyond by giving me an opportunity to work from home with higher pay.  Because He could! Because He is faithful!
